The baby name Raighne is a Female name , 2 syllables long and is pronounced /ˈreɪni/ (RAY-nee).
Raighne is Gaelic, Irish in Origin.
Raighne is a contemporary unisex given name, most often understood as a Gaelic‑styled respelling of Raine/Rayne. The inserted -ghn- mirrors Irish orthography seen in names like Raghnall (Ronald) or Raghnait, lending a Celtic look though Raighne itself has no established use in historical Gaelic records.
Usage traces to several streams: as an English surname-derived given name (Raine, Rayne) revived in the 20th century; as a nature name linked to “rain”; and as a regal borrowing from Old French reine “queen” (ultimately Latin regina), chiefly in feminine use. It also overlaps with Germanic and Norse name-elements ragin-/ragn- “counsel,” familiar from Rainer and Ragnar. Variants and cognates include Raine, Rayne, Rain, Reine, Reyne, Reign, Rainey, and Reina. Meanings therefore range from “rain” to “queen” to “wise counsel,” depending on the lineage a family wishes to emphasize.
